[Bug 1241890] [NEW] sudo do-release-upgrade stop for reasons

Gurney Hallack guy.couronne at gmail.com
Sat Oct 19 00:55:06 UTC 2013


Public bug reported:

1) 
lsb_release -d
Description:	Ubuntu 13.04
Release:	13.04


2) 
apt-cache policy ubuntu-release-upgrader-core
Installed: 1:0.192.13
  Candidate: 1:0.192.13
  Version table:
 *** 1:0.192.13 0
        500 http://ca.archive.ubuntu.com/ubuntu/ raring-updates/main amd64 Packages
        100 /var/lib/dpkg/status
     1:0.192.10 0
        500 http://ca.archive.ubuntu.com/ubuntu/ raring/main amd64 Packages

3)
Expected : upgrade 13.04 to 13.10

4)
Happened: didn't

-----
"""""""""""
Could not calculate the upgrade 

An unresolvable problem occurred while calculating the upgrade.

This can be caused by: 
* Upgrading to a pre-release version of Ubuntu 
* Running the current pre-release version of Ubuntu 
* Unofficial software packages not provided by Ubuntu 
""""""""

Some errors during sudo apt-get update (some repository are only for
13.04 (raring) version).
